Что такое Kubernetes?
Kubernetes – это система управления контейнерными приложениями, которая автоматизирует их развертывание, масштабирование и обновление. Она распределяет ресурсы между контейнерами и следит за их стабильной работой.
Платформа совместима с разными контейнерными движками, включая containerd, и может быть интегрирована с Docker. Через Kubernetes API возможно гибко управлять кластером и автоматизировать ключевые процессы.
Благодаря активному сообществу доступны инструкции, примеры и бесплатные среды вроде Oracle Free для тестирования и обучения. Kubernetes помогает создавать отказоустойчивые, масштабируемые приложения, готовые к продакшн-нагрузке.
Что такое мастер-нода?
Мастер-нода (или control plane) – это центральный элемент кластера Kubernetes, отвечающий за координацию всех рабочих узлов. Она включает в себя компоненты kube-apiserver, kube-controller-manager и kube-scheduler, которые управляют состоянием кластера, распределяют нагрузку и контролируют выполнение задач.
Для каких проектов подходит Kubernetes?
Kubernetes сервер оптимален для масштабируемых решений: микросервисных архитектур, облачных платформ, DevOps-сред и приложений с высокой нагрузкой. Он обеспечивает отказоустойчивость, гибкость и автоматизацию процессов.
Как развернуть кластер Kubernetes?
зарегистрируйтесь в панели Serverspace и создайте кластер в пару шагов:
- выберите дата-центр для размещения инфраструктуры;
- настройте конфигурацию узлов, при необходимости включите High Availability и Ingress-контроллер;
- нажмите «Создать кластер»
Зачем Kubernetes бизнесу?
Kubernetes позволяет компаниям автоматизировать управление контейнерными приложениями, сократить издержки и быстрее масштабироваться при росте нагрузки. Это особенно актуально для облачных сервисов и цифровых продуктов.
Использование Kubernetes снижает количество ручных операций, минимизирует простои и упрощает сопровождение. Платформа поддерживает containerd и легко масштабируется, а для тестирования доступны бесплатные решения вроде Oracle Free.